Responsibilities

  • Perform professional fee coding and quality review functions for complex physician services within an academic medical center.
  • Work with a high degree of independence, analyzing documentation, applying coding regulations, and serving as a trusted resource for coding quality and compliance.
  • Review and code inpatient and specialty physician services across cardiology and related procedural areas.
  • Assign accurate CPT, ICD-10-CM, and modifier coding while maintaining compliance with payer and regulatory requirements.
  • Coding complex cardiac, thoracic, vascular, and catheter-based procedures, diagnostic testing, and associated E/M services.
  • Identify documentation improvement opportunities and collaborate with providers to support coding specificity and accuracy.
  • Perform coding quality reviews, audits, and educational activities to improve coding performance.
  • Interpret and apply coding guidelines related to: NCCI edits, modifiers, split/shared services, resident teaching physician documentation, APP billing requirements, medical necessity and diagnostic specificity.
  • Assist and mentor lower-level coding staff while serving as a subject matter resource.
  • Manage complex coding scenarios that require analysis, critical thinking, and independent problem-solving.
  • Support compliance initiatives, documentation integrity efforts, and revenue cycle optimization.
